Mesothelioma Lawsuits

Mesothelioma lawsuits permit victims and their families to pursue compensation for medical expenses, lost income and other expenses. A successful outcome will ensure the financial security of a family for many years to come.

Experienced mesothelioma lawyers understand the specifics of these claims. They have access to databases which contain information about asbestos manufacturers and websites.

Compensation

Asbestos victims can seek financial compensation for medical expenses as well as pain and suffering and loss of income. Asbestos lawyers assist clients in recovering as much money as possible under the federal and state laws.

Compensation can cover a broad variety of expenses that are not paid, including medical bills or home healthcare. Compensation can also be offered to ease the emotional stress experienced by patients and family members due to. Mesothelioma victims are often not able to work which can result in substantial loss of wages and financial burden for loved ones.

Wrongful Death

The family members of a victim's family who has mesothelioma may bring a lawsuit to claim the wrongful death. Compensation may be awarded to the survivors of the victim's family to pay funeral costs, pain and suffering, and loss of companionship. mesothelioma case lawyers can assist victims decide how to proceed in a wrongful death case.

Lawsuit settlements can provide life-changing amounts of money for asbestos victims and their families. The funds are used to pay for medical expenses and lost wages due to illness-related absences from work.

Asbestos victims are often entitled to workers' compensation, veterans benefits, and other payments from asbestos companies that are bankrupt. However, these payouts are typically less than what plaintiffs receive through mesothelioma lawsuits.

A mesothelioma lawyer will uncover evidence during pre-trial discovery or depositions that the defendant company did not take into account asbestos risk and put employees at risk. These findings help to prove that the company was negligent and acted in a way that can lead to higher awards in court.

The process of mesothelioma lawsuits can take anywhere from one month to a couple of years, based on the state's regulations regarding evidence requirements, as well as other elements. The length of time can be dependent on the goals of the client. Lawyers may begin the settlement negotiation process prior to, during, or even after a trial.

Mesothelioma lawsuits are filed as individual cases, not class actions. In a number of states, patients and their families can pursue claims against a variety of asbestos-related companies. mesothelioma legal lawyers have to weigh the advantages of a single lawsuit against the potential drawbacks of a group action lawsuit.

Discovery

During the discovery phase attorneys from both sides will discuss documents and information. The best mesothelioma lawyers will work to gather the most evidence possible to support your case. You could also be required to participate in depositions either in person or in writing. Your mesothelioma lawyer can assist you prepare for these depositions and ensure that you receive the most compensation possible from your claim.

Once the discovery process is completed the settlement can be reached between the parties. The amount of the mesothelioma settlement will depend on your illness and your asbestos exposure. Your attorney will fight for the most money possible taking into consideration the costs of treatment and the effects of your illness on the rest of your life.

Asbestos sufferers often sue companies accountable for their exposure. These corporations were negligent and failed to warn workers about asbestos dangers. Asbestos victims can file lawsuits for personal injuries or wrongful deaths against the companies who wronged them.

Trust funds for asbestos have been created to pay claims. These trusts are comprised of the money that was paid by asbestos manufacturers to compensate victims who were injured or died due to asbestos exposure.

Settlements can be used to replace the cost of a trial, saving you and your family members from the burden and cost of attending court. A settlement is typically accepted within 90 days or less and can be used to pay medical bills, household expenses, and more. Settlements are usually not taxable, but you should consult with your CPA or tax lawyer to confirm.

Trial

In the end, it's the responsibility of a judge or jury to decide whether asbestos companies are accountable for victims' injuries and how much compensation they should receive. Depending on how convincing and thorough the evidence is and the amount that is determined at trial could be higher than that of a settlement. Whatever option is chosen, mesothelioma lawyers can help family members and patients get the most favorable financial outcome.

In the course of discovery prior to trial, mesothelioma lawyers will likely discover evidence that companies were aware about asbestos' dangers but did not take steps to warn workers or ensure their safety. This can include memos, letters from the company and other documents. Additionally, mesothelioma patients typically undergo a variety of medical tests that can be used as proof of asbestos exposure and disease.

If the asbestos lawsuit is filed the lawyer will find potential defendants and start to negotiate an agreement. The amount paid is determined by the quality of life of the victim and health. Compensation can be used to cover the expenses related to treatment as well as pain and suffering and lost income if diagnosed with mesothelioma law.

Settlements and verdicts in court have led to millions of dollars being awarded to mesothelioma sufferers. The average verdict award ranges between $5 million and $11.4 million. The exact amount will depend on a myriad of factors, such as the type of exposure and the location of exposure.
